> Dear developers,
> patch requiring 7.3-based qemu-kvm machine type[1] has been merged to master
> For using the 4.1 Cluster Level please make sure you have qemu-kvm-rhev 2.6 
> and libvirt 2.0+ on RHEL 7.3, CentOS 7.3 prerelase repo ([2], I suppose[3] 
> too, and [4]), or Fedora 24+virt-preview repo

For CentOS the CR repo should be enough, actually
http://mirror.centos.org/centos/7/cr/x86_64/Packages/
plus still qemu-kvm-ev 2.6 from [4]

> If you are unable to update your hosts please do use 4.0 compatibility 
> clusters
> 
> Also note that previous 4.1 or master deployments, including oVirt 4.1 beta 
> from last week, do not properly update the machine type in 4.1 clusters, so 
> please update that manually in the db
